AspenTech does not sell individual licenses to students. Instead, they partner with academic institutions. If your school is a member of the Aspen University Program , you may be eligible for: A student version of the software. Access to the AspenTech Support Center for tutorials and documentation.
The most common way to get Aspen HYSYS is through your university’s site license. Most chemical engineering departments pay for a collective license that allows students to use the software for educational purposes. Think of it as a virtual laboratory where you can build an entire chemical plant, from individual pipes and valves to reactors, distillation columns, and heat exchangers. You can then simulate how this plant operates under different conditions, feed it raw materials, and watch how it behaves without spending a dime on physical equipment or risking a real-world meltdown.
